and finally my newest piece, Of Circle and Cycle, inspired by round circles and the concept of cycle. I termed this my recycling project. The shape of the wheel is inspired by circles. sparkling grey beads are hooked in circles, and across like a ship steering wheel. Recycled materials were used. The base clip was the result of a broken hairclip and was made use as the bone of the new clip. red ribbon left over from previous projects were used. in an attempt to darken the luminous bright red ribbon, black and grey beads were chosen .the white base where the beads were hooked to form the steering wheel was recycled from a earring experiment.
